Why Choose Double Glazing Windows Near Me?

Double glazing can make a significant difference to your home. They help cut down on energy costs by keeping heat inside your home during winter and preventing it from escaping in summer. They also lower the amount of noise. This is especially beneficial in the case of an area of high traffic, a flight path, or noisy neighbors.

Energy efficiency

Windows upgrades are often motivated by energy efficiency. By replacing single pane windows with ENERGY STAR double pane windows, you can save up to 12% off your energy costs per year. This will lower your carbon footprint and increase comfort in your home.

In addition to saving money on energy bills, double pane windows are also more durable than conventional windows. They are more resilient to extreme weather conditions, including heavy rains and strong winds, and are less prone to insect infestation or rotting. They are also constructed from stronger materials and are more layered than single-paned windows, which minimizes the chance of condensation.

If you're considering buying double glazing for your home, it's crucial to get your windows rated and installed by an approved supplier. The BFRC (British Fenestration Rating Council), rates the windows' energy efficiency by examining the frames, glass, insulation and the gas used to close the gap between the panes. The higher the energy rating the better the window.
